The unconscious? The Oedipus complex? The castration complex? Neurosis? The objet a?
What are they?
And what does one say to an analyst? What happens during an analysis?
For those asking questions about psychoanalysis, Confessions from the Couch gives clear and simple answers.
The principal psychoanalytical notions, both Freudian and Lacanian, are explained and illustrated with chosen extracts from actual analytical sessions.
Valérie Blanco has brilliantly used an everyday language to explain concepts that can be difficult to grasp.
This book is accessible to everybody. It offers a riveting opening into psychoanalysis and allows the reader a glimpse of actual psychoanalytical practice.
Valérie Blanco, the author, is a French psychoanalyst. She studied at the department of Psychoanalysis at Paris 8.
Jane Hodgson-McCrohan, the translator, is English and has been living in Paris for more than 20 years. She also studied psychoanalysis at the University of Paris 8.
